This report analyzed 34 schools in the United States to see which Family & Consumer Economics programs were the most popular.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from each school’s program.

The most popular school in the United States for Family & Consumer Economics students is Arizona State University Digital Immersion. Arizona State University Digital Immersion is a public school located in Scottsdale, AZ. This school awarded 252 degrees in Family & Consumer Economics in the most recent reporting year. Graduates who hold this degree go on to make a median salary of $48,210. Read full report on Family & Consumer Economics at Arizona State University Digital Immersion
